What is Arbor?
Arbor is a Management Information system (MIS) that schools require to manage the large amount of information we hold about our children and families. We will use it to:
Ensure parents and carers can easily update information such as phone numbers as they change
Streamline how we communicate with parents (all emails from the school will be generated using Arbor)
Allow parents and carers to book and pay for wrap around care
Allow parents to pay for school dinners
Allow parents to book and pay for clubs and trips
Keep parents informed of important things such as their child's attendance
Allow parents to consent to certain activities conducted in school
Allow parents to book Parent Evening appointments

I can't log in - Arbor says I don't exist
This is most likely because you have used a different email address from the one you have given us. Please call the office and check which email we hold or ask them to update your records.

Who can see my contact details?
Only you can see your own contact details. Other parents, whether they live with you or not, can only see your name (not your contact details.)
